ROADS AND TRANSPORT

  • We aim for a properly maintained road network essential for safety, welfare and economic prosperity.
  • We will continue to fight for more funds to reverse the current £50million backlog of work on roads.
  • Lib Dems want to see a greater use and more availability of public transport.

PROTECTING THE PUBLIC

  • Fire and rescue services are essential. We will ensure they are ready for all emergencies
  • We will fully support Emergency Planning now that Government has withdrawn its funding.
  • Lib Dems will ensure that consumers are fully protected against exploitation and illegal practices, and the highest levels of food safety are maintained.

EDUCATION

  • We will make funds for schools and their maintenance
  • a TOP PRIORITY, in the face of Government putting Gloucestershire at the bottom of their spending.
  • Lib Dems aim for high quality provision for children with Special Educational Needs, and get better facilities in the Forest of Dean.
  • Our policy is to support families’ and increase vital pre-school education and to keep all our libraries and offer increased access to IT and the internet.

HEALTH AND SOCIAL CARE

We will provide support for all vulnerable people and those who care for them:

  • by close working with the NHS and voluntary organisations.
  • through childrens services especially those with disabilities
  • and in County Council care.
  • with our National Lib Dem campaigns to increase pensions and fund personal care for the elderly.
